WebThe compulsory IRFU Player Insurance Scheme costs the Club approximately €2,300 per adult team per annum. That is €115.00 per player p.a. in a match day squad of 20 players. Players who are in primary or secondary school may be covered by the schools pupil insurance but should check with the schools directly to see if they are. WebAll registered club players are insured under the Catastrophic Injury category, which is funded by the club and subsidised by the IRFU. Players are encouraged to take out additional cover available under this scheme to protect against loss of earnings and medical expenses in the event of serious injury.
